Would you like to join a fast-paced business with plans to double their current revenue of £50m over the next 5 years in their lead finance position? This exciting business, which is highly profitable and has seen YoY growth (even through Covid-19), is searching for a high calibre Financial Controller who is able to support the growth journey to join their Senior Leadership Team. In return, this organisation is able to offer a strong benefits package and a route to Finance Director within 12-18 months. What will the Financial Controller role involve?

Working closely with the Managing Director and SLT, this position will oversee the finance team with full oversight of the financial operation of the business. Take a 'hands-on' approach to day-to-day duties and develop the finance team for succession planning. Advise and provide strategic input into business growth plans. Liaise extensively with senior stakeholders to ensure finance information is fully understood to aid decision-making. Suitable Candidate for the Financial Controller vacancy:

Candidates will be fully qualified (CIMA, ACCA or ACA) and will have experience operating at the Financial Controller level with aspirations to be a Finance Director. Sector experience will ideally come from a service-based business and may have been gained in an SME or corporate environment. Possess a commercial and strategic mindset, and excellent communication and stakeholder management skills. Additional benefits and information for the role of Financial Controller:

Excellent starting salary and onsite parking. Pension, private healthcare and generous bonus. High calibre and high growth environment. Office-based position which is easy to reach from the M27.
